Course Details
• Innovation in Festival Management: Understanding the importance of innovation in the festival industry, and how it can help festivals stay relevant and competitive. • Festival Trends and Future Directions: Exploring current trends and future directions in the festival industry, including technological advancements, sustainability, and audience preferences. • Creative Concept Development: Developing creative and innovative concepts for festivals, including programming, marketing, and sponsorship strategies. • Stakeholder Engagement and Collaboration: Engaging and collaborating with stakeholders, including festival-goers, sponsors, partners, and government agencies, to ensure the success of the festival. • Event Design and Production: Designing and producing festivals that are memorable, engaging, and safe for attendees, while also being sustainable and financially viable. • Marketing and Promotion Strategies: Developing and implementing marketing and promotion strategies that effectively reach and engage target audiences, using traditional and digital channels. • Sponsorship and Revenue Generation: Securing sponsorships and generating revenue through ticket sales, merchandising, and other income streams. • Risk Management and Compliance: Managing risks and ensuring compliance with relevant regulations and laws, including health and safety, licensing, and insurance. • Evaluation and Continuous Improvement: Evaluating the success of the festival and implementing continuous improvement strategies to ensure ongoing success and growth.
